TENNIS IN INDIAN WELLS
It's easy for tennis players and fans alike to fall in "love' with Indian Wells. From spectacular mountain scenery and 350-plus days of sunshine a year to some of the finest tennis facilities in the world, the city offers the perfect backdrop for those looking to practice their serve, get in a few games, or watch the pros play. Indian Wells reportedly featured one of the first tennis courts in Greater Palm Springs and has hosted tennis tournaments since the 1950s. This rich history lives on today, with the city hosting the BNP Paribas Open, the largest combined men's and women's tennis tournament in the world. Known as the sport's "fifth Grand Slam", the event draws hundreds of thousands of spectators each spring to the Indian Wells Tennis Garden - home to the world's second-largest outdoor tennis stadium - where the likes of Federer, Djokovic and Williams have competed. The state-of-the-art facility is also open to the public and offers a variety of programs, lessons and clinics throughout the year.
